Chinese propaganda claims to have killed Rafael 17 times from J-20

State media themselves have revealed how much China fears the Indian destroyer, Rafale. China recently conducted an exercise claiming its so-called J-20 stealth fighter had beaten the Rafale plane by 17-0. Boastfully pricked, Chinese government media Global Times wrote that this proves once again that the J-20 will outnumber the Indian Rafale.

J-20 won against Rafael: Global Times

Quoting Chinese military spokesperson PLA Daily, the Global Times wrote that Chen Xinhao, a young pilot from the PLA’s Eastern Theater Command’s Wang Hai Air Group, killed 17 opponent’s fighter jets. in coordination with his teammates. During this period, no Chinese army aircraft were damaged. However, the Global Times forgot that running exercise and real-world simulations is another matter.

Chinese propaganda report revealed

PLA Daily said in its report that Chen Xinhao flew the new J-20 aircraft for only 100 hours. In such a situation, the question arises as to how such a novice pilot can perform so well against the most regarded Rafale aircraft in the world. At the same time, PLA Daily put a photo of Sukhoi-30 MKI from India on the cover of this report. In this case, how can the Global Times say that his J-20 manoeuvred against Rafael of India.

China happy with drilling simulation

The PLA Air Force included J-20 aircraft in the Wang High Air Group in 2019. It is the first Chinese Air Force air group to be authorized to fly the J-20. The Global Times also said the Chinese J-20 performed well in mock exercises. Therefore, he will perform the same on the battlefield.
The Chinese jet J-20 is overpowered in front of the assets of the Rafale
According to Air Chief Marshal BS Dhanoa (ret.), Former Chief of the Indian Air Force, far from confronting Rafael with the Chinese J-20, he is so eclipsed by Rafael’s merits that compare the two does not make sense. The former air chief says Rafale fighter jets are much taller than Chinese J-20 planes. He counted Rafael’s merits and said he is the best in the world in terms of electronic warfare technology, he owns Meteor missiles which are guided by radars and Jay Beyond Visual Range Air to Air (BVRAAM) missiles. The SCALP is the Rafale’s deadliest air-to-ground weapon in India, which will be heavy on any weapon available with China in mountainous and high altitude regions.

The Indian Rafale will be a game-changer in the war with China
He said that if there was a war with China, Rafael would undoubtedly change the whole game. He said, “If the Indian Air Force manages to penetrate the enemy air defenses, then Chinese warplanes will certainly be destroyed at Hotan and Gongar air bases. He said there were 70 Chinese planes in Hotan and around 26 at a Gongar airbase located in a tunnel built by Chinese troops in Lhasa. Dhanoa said that the 70 Chinese planes at Hotan Air Base lay in the open and had no security.
